--- Comment #15 from Armin Le Grand  ---
Tried on win7, LO .
Can load doc from comment 9, can export to PDF, all content there. Added slides
and pics, works well. Used slidesorter to rearrange, works well. Changed slides
toobar width (to make re-render slides, you can see one after the other getting
sharp), woorks well. Same with slide sorter. Used slideshow and presenter in
various modes, works well. Used save as (takes time), worked well. Used
reaload, works well.
Ended office, crash in the debugger (not visible without).
Office restart, load, export PDF, works well, no data lost.
It may be that with the 32bit versions (e.g. win) there was a problem
in-between with graphics swapping in/out, not too long ago, but that is fixed.

@thorsten: Did you use a 32bit version of LO? Have you tried a current version
(5)? Have you tried the 64bit win version?

--- Comment #11 from raal r...@post.cz ---
LO 4.3.4, win7.
I can export presentation from comment 9 to PDF without crash. 

I used this presentation and added new pictures and I can confirm Bad
allocation warning and crash.
Steps to reproduce
 - open presentation from comment 9
 - menu Insert - Picture - Photo album
 -  select lots of photographs
 - import - Bad allocation warning and crash

--- Comment #2 from thorsten.bran...@brace.de ---
Thank you for your comments. Due to IT restrictions I may not install a
debugger in any case. However, it is very simple to reproduce the behaviour:

- Save a large presentation
- Typically at this point one or two pictures have vanished, i.e. only a
placeholder is shown
- Save again
- LibreOffice Impress crashes with Bad Allocation

Similar:

- Drag and Drop pictures in the presentation (JPG or PNG)
- After 4 or 5 typically a message Filter not found is displayed
- Now other pictures have vanished
- Click around in the slides or save 
- Impress crashes with Bad Allocation

Similar:
- Do a Compress Presentation with a large presentation (starts usually around
100 MB)
- Compression hangs

There are some faults usually happening in the listed order/frequence:
1. Bad Allocation with closing of Impress
2. Program hangs
3. Random Error Message and Program closes

The repair function typically looses a couple of images after repair.

Other ways to reproduce:
- Copy a large presentation
- Move slides from one presentation to another by drag and drop
- Bad Allocation or silent close of the program

The crashes are very, very obivous. For a number of version similar things
happend very frequently in Writer files when adding a larger number of images
(typically JPEG), then the import dialoge for a file pops up instead of
including the images.

I believe this is ONE bug, not several, as it happes in all office parts. From
what I see I believe that there is a serious memory handling problem with the
import filters, which seem to be used for all parts.

As those bugs got worse in the forthcoming of StarOffice/OpenOffice/LibreOffice
during its OpenSource live, I was giving good faith that Developers can
impossibly miss it. However, having seen that currently between each versions
are differences in stability (the one used below is worse as the version
before).
